SQL Server 里的多维查询语言——MDX,用得好能帮你把复杂的数据维度玩得挺溜。这篇文档是蛮实用的入门材料,内容不花哨,但讲得还算到位,适合你想快速了解 MDX 的时候翻一翻。
和普通的 SQL 不太一样,MDX主要是用来搞 OLAP 的,多维立方体、维度成员啥的,刚接触时会有点懵。但其实理清结构、掌握几个常用函数,比如WITH MEMBER
、SELECT
、CROSSJOIN
,上手也没那么难。
你也可以顺手看看这篇《深入对比 MDX 与 SQL:多维数据查询语言》,讲得蛮清楚,是做报表那块的场景。再结合下SQL Server 2008 的操作步骤,练习一波更有感觉。
,如果你经常搞报表、BI,那 MDX 值得学一下。嗯,建议你写几个查询试试,比如多维度筛选、汇总,效果还是挺直观的。如果你本来就熟 SQL,上手速度会更快,逻辑结构有点像,但语法风格区别还挺。